Rotary Sprinklers: Maximizing Coverage and Efficiency in Irrigation
Rotary sprinklers are a popular choice for irrigating large areas due to their ability to provide uniform coverage. These sprinklers rotate on a central axis, projecting water in a radial pattern. This system ensures that every part of the irrigated space receives adequate water. Rotary sprinklers can be adjusted to change their coverage radius and spray pattern, allowing for adaptable irrigation solutions.
For optimal efficiency, it is important to position rotary sprinklers strategically. Factors such as terrain slope, wind direction, and plant requirements should be taken into thought.
Regular care of rotary sprinklers is vital to their durability. This includes inspecting the nozzles, greasing moving parts, and checking for any issues. By following these tips, you can ensure that your rotary sprinklers operate efficiently and provide optimal coverage for your irrigation needs.

read moreSprinkler System Layout Ideas for Even Coverage
To ensure your sprinkler system provides thorough and consistent watering, careful design is essential. Consider the size and shape of your landscape, identifying zones with varying water requirements. Choose nozzles appropriate for each zone, taking into account factors like coverage area and spray pattern. A well-planned system should deliver even water distribution to all areas, minimizing waste and maximizing plant health.
- Employ a combination of sprinkler types to address diverse watering needs.
- Integrate rain sensors to prevent overwatering during periods of moisture.
- Schedule your system based on weather conditions and plant requirements.
- Periodically inspect and maintain your sprinkler system to ensure optimal performance.
Picking the Right Sprinkler Head for Your Irrigation Needs
Effectively watering your lawn and garden requires a well-planned irrigation system. A key component of this system is selecting the proper sprinkler head. Several sprinkler heads are available, each designed to deliver water in specific patterns and areas. To ensure optimal watering for your landscape, consider factors such as your lawn's size, shape, and soil type. Also, think about the desired spray format and the amount of water required for your plants.
- Typical sprinkler head types include rotary, pop-up, and impact heads. Each type works differently and fits diverse watering needs.
- Rotary heads are best for extensive areas, delivering water in a rotating pattern.
- Recessed heads are more effective for smaller areas and integrate seamlessly into the landscape.
- Impact heads generate a forceful spray of water, making them ideal for broad lawns with uneven terrain.
Exploring different sprinkler head options and talking to an irrigation specialist can help you make an informed choice that improves your watering efficiency and promotes a healthy landscape.
